About This Item

Citadel Press, 1990. 288 pages, scruffed white with black and red ltrs, introduction by Arthur Ashe, corners and edges are nicked and creased, edges soiled. A discussion of the Writings of American Negro Novelists--i.e. Zora Neale Hurston, Ann Petry, Frank Yerby, Richard Wright, Ralph Ellison, Williard Motley, Chester Himes, J. Saunders & others.. 1st Printing. Trade Paperback. G++.
